Argentine President Cristina Fernandez's party lost its congressional majority...while her husband and former president, Nestor Kirchner, suffered a decisive defeat... in bid for a congressional seat.

Meanwhile...the NY Times reports that Nestor Kirchner has resigned... as party leader...after his humiliating defeat.
"Nestor Kirchner has just died politically," said an opponent.
